Bae Suzy set to make a K-drama comeback in ‘The Second Anna’

By Camille Torres Published Jul 08, 2021 4:34 pm

Bae Suzy will be making her K-Drama comeback in streaming platform Coupang Play‘s upcoming original series titled The Second Anna.

Suzy’s agency, Management SOOP said on July 8, Thursday, the actress received the offer to appear in the new web drama.

“We received an offer to appear in Coupang Play’s Second Anna and are positively reviewing for it,” the management company said.

It tells the story of a woman who tries to live someone else's life as if she has Ripley Syndrome.

Ripley's Syndrome is a condition that involves confusing a false self for one's actual self, where the person constantly believes in a fictional world. The name of this antisocial personality disorder came from Tom Ripley, the anti-hero at the center of American novelist Patricia Highsmith’s crime novels from the 1950s.

The Second Anna was originally planned to be produced as a movie, but the production team decided to reformat it into an eight-episode series.

Suzy reportedly decided to accept this as her small-screen return, following the success of tvN K-Drama Start-Up. The actress’ potential series will be directed by Lee Joo-young of the 2017 movie A Single Rider that starred When the Camellia Blooms' actress Gong Hyo-jin and Mr. Sunshine actor Lee Byung-hun.

The Second Anna is currently casting actors for their other roles and aims to be filmed later this year.
